I went from the stock 151" track to a Skidoo 159 x 2 1/4 x 16 wide and noticed a huge difference in the way the sled worked. Believe it or not, all of a sudden I was the the one digging out stuck Summits. So I thought, if going to a 159 x16 made this much difference. I'm going to 162 x 16 x 2 1/2".
I changed drivers and did just that. Now my sled rocks. I went to a Shockwave adjustable helix and heavy hitter weights ( I hear Super tips are even better). With this setup I can climb at 10,500 RPM and it just goes and goes.
My buddies that have mavericks and I ride a lot together. In the deep stuff last winter the Maverick spins where the Extreme hooks up and lifts the skis in the air (great for going over snowcovered obstacles). We all noticed the difference and several of the Maverick guys are buying camop extremes. For the money though, it's tough to beat a maverick. I bet you can find a 162" for under $200.
